Understanding the Importance of Monitoring Reading Habits by Device

With the proliferation of smartphones, tablets, e-readers, and desktops, users now consume content across a diverse ecosystem of devices. Each device offers a unique reading experience, and by monitoring reading behavior per device, organizations can gain valuable insights into content performance, user preferences, and engagement metrics.

Device Types and Their Influence on Reading Behavior

1. Smartphones
Smartphones are the most ubiquitous device for content consumption, especially for short-form articles, social media content, and news updates. Due to their portability and accessibility, smartphones dominate casual reading scenarios such as commuting or waiting in queues. Monitoring reading on smartphones helps in:

  • Identifying peak reading times (commuting hours, lunch breaks)

  • Assessing content completion rates

  • Understanding scrolling and engagement behavior

  • Detecting preferences for concise, easily digestible content

2. Tablets
Tablets provide a middle ground between smartphones and desktops, offering a larger screen ideal for digital magazines, PDFs, and eBooks. Users often prefer tablets for leisurely reading at home or during travel. Monitoring reading on tablets can reveal:

  • Reading session durations

  • Page-turning speed and navigation behavior

  • Preference for rich-media or interactive content

  • Usage patterns during evenings or weekends

3. E-readers (e.g., Kindle)
E-readers are designed for long-form reading, primarily of books and academic material. They offer minimal distractions, making them ideal for deep reading. Tracking behavior on e-readers can provide insights such as:

  • Completion rates of long-form content

  • Highlighted passages and notes

  • Re-reading frequencies

  • Impact of font size and lighting adjustments

4. Desktop and Laptop Computers
Desktops are used primarily in professional or academic settings. Readers on these devices often consume in-depth research, reports, or business content. Monitoring behavior here helps understand:

  • Reading patterns during working hours

  • Interaction with charts, tables, and embedded documents

  • Bounce rates and session duration

  • Preference for structured and analytical content

Metrics to Monitor per Device

Monitoring must be tailored to extract meaningful data from each device. Key metrics include:

  • Session duration: How long a user stays on a page or document.

  • Scroll depth: How much of the content is read or skipped.

  • Click-through rate (CTR): Especially relevant for content with embedded links.

  • Time of day usage: Helps schedule content releases effectively.

  • Reading completion rate: Tracks if users finish reading articles or abandon midway.

  • Engagement interactions: Includes highlights, annotations, and sharing behavior.

Tools and Technologies for Tracking Reading Habits

To effectively monitor reading habits, several tools and technologies can be deployed:

1. Analytics Platforms
Google Analytics, Mixpanel, and Adobe Analytics offer device-specific breakdowns and can be configured to track scroll depth, session duration, and event triggers.

2. In-App Analytics
For mobile reading apps or e-readers, custom in-app analytics can provide detailed behavioral data, such as tap zones, reading speed, and bookmarking activity.

3. Heatmaps and Session Recordings
Tools like Hotjar or Crazy Egg enable publishers to visualize how users interact with content on different devices through click maps, scroll maps, and session recordings.

4. A/B Testing Tools
Platforms like Optimizely or VWO allow publishers to experiment with layout, font sizes, and content types to see what works best on each device.

5. Content Management System (CMS) Tracking
Many CMS platforms include built-in analytics or can integrate with third-party tools to segment readers by device type.

Leveraging Data to Enhance User Experience

Once reading data per device is collected, it should be used to optimize content strategy:

Device-Specific Formatting:

  • Shorter paragraphs, larger fonts, and thumb-friendly navigation for smartphones

  • Enhanced visuals and multimedia for tablets

  • Minimalist, distraction-free layout for e-readers

  • Detailed, structured layouts for desktops

Content Personalization:
Use device data to recommend content most suited to the platform, such as quick reads for smartphones and in-depth guides for desktops.

Timing and Distribution:
Analyze when users on each device are most active and schedule content releases accordingly. For instance, mobile readers may be most active during morning commutes.

Ad Placement Optimization:
Understanding device-specific behavior helps optimize ad formats and placements, improving monetization without compromising user experience.

Addressing Privacy and Ethical Considerations

While monitoring reading habits offers immense benefits, it must be done with respect for user privacy:

  • Clearly disclose tracking practices in privacy policies

  • Provide opt-in/opt-out options for data collection

  • Anonymize data to avoid tracking personally identifiable information (PII)

  • Ensure compliance with regulations like GDPR and CCPA

Transparency builds trust and ensures long-term sustainability of data-driven strategies.

Industry Applications

1. Education Platforms:
Online learning platforms can track how students engage with course materials across devices to personalize learning paths and improve outcomes.

2. Publishing and Media Houses:
Media organizations can identify content formats and topics that resonate with mobile or tablet readers and prioritize them in editorial calendars.

3. E-commerce:
Retailers offering product guides or catalogs can monitor reading behavior to understand how consumers research before purchase.

4. Corporate Training:
Enterprises providing digital training materials can evaluate how employees interact with learning modules across devices and tailor training accordingly.

Future Trends in Cross-Device Reading Analysis

With AI and machine learning becoming more integrated into analytics platforms, future trends may include:

  • Predictive content suggestions based on device usage

  • Voice interaction analytics for smart devices

  • Cross-device user journey mapping

  • Integration with wearable technology for biometric feedback (e.g., attention levels)
